An adaptive bio-inspired optimisation model based on the foraging behaviour of a social spider
Existing bio-inspired models are challenged with premature convergence among others. In this paper, an adaptive social spider colony optimisation model based on the foraging behaviour of social spider was proposed as an optimisation problem.
